Planters’ association office-bearers

Coonoor, Oct. 10

Mr K.T. Harsha, Group Manager, Stanes Amalgamated Estates, and Mr Jiten Pareek, Manager, Kil Kotagiri Estate, have assumed office as Chairman and Vice-Chairman of Nilgiri Planters’ Association (NPA) for 2008-09, respectively, according to an NPA release. The other members of the Executive Committee are: Mr G.T.S. Pandiaraj (Corsley Estate), Mr P.P. Bhansali (Kairbetta Estate), Mr K.V. Shenai (Glendale Estate), Mr R. Jebackumar (Coonoor Tea Estate), Mr T. Gundan (Robr oy Estate), Mr C. Haridasan (Glenmorgan Estate), Mr Suresh Jacob (Katary and Sutton Estates), Mr M.N. Bopanna (Craigmore Plantations), Mr K. Jagan Thimaiah (Thaishola Estates), Mr K.C. Ponnappa (Burnside Estate), Mr H.S. Mehta (Nonsuch Estate), Mr S.R. Choudhury (Dunsandale Estate) and Mr Mohamed Iqbal (Korakundah Estate). —
